Slow Cooker Sausage, Corn and Potato Soup
This soup is perfect comfort food, hearty and cheesy, and it's kid friendly too. Serve it with garlic bread or toasted french or foccacia for dipping!
Prep Time 20 minutes mins
Cook Time 7 hours hrs
Course Main Course, slow cooker, Soup
Cuisine American
- 1 lb Italian sausage
- 4 cups corn kernels frozen, canned or a combination
- 30 oz. frozen hash browns or tater tots or a combination
- 1 can Cream of Bacon soup or any cream soup
- 1 Tbsp Minced onion
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 8 oz cream cheese, softened {do not use non fat it won’t melt]
- 8 oz grated white cheddar cheese
- shaved Parmesan for garnish, optional
Remove casings from sausage. Crumble.
Cook sausage in a skillet until it is browned, crumbling into small pieces as you stir during browning. Drain off fat half way through the browning process so the sausage can brown properly if necessary. Drain sausage on paper towels
Spray or line your slow cooker and add broth then stir in cream soup until it's blended with the broth
Add minced onion and then potatoes, corn and sausage. Stir, cover and cook on low for 6 hours.
Cut cream cheese into squares and add to soup along with grated cheddar
Replace cover and continue to cook on low for another hour
Stir well to blend in cheeses and serve
